AXN Selects PHX’s Makovsky As Director of the Year, Large Airports Division
Airport Experience News (AXN) has awarded its prestigious Director of the Year award, Large Airports Division, to City of Phoenix Aviation Director Chad Makovsky.

Read MoreWith 226 days and counting until the tipoff of the 2026 NCAA® Women’s Final Four®, the Phoenix Local Organizing Committee unveiled the official countdown clock Tuesday at Phoenix Sky Harbor International Airport. The clock marks the days, hours and minutes until Arizona’s first NCAA Women’s Final Four tips off on April 3, 2026, at PHX Arena.

PHOENIX – America’s Friendliest Airport® held the PAW-ty of the year to celebrate its 90th anniversary today. Phoenix Mayor Kate Gallego, Phoenix City Councilwoman Kesha Hodge Washington, and city and aviation leaders gathered to commemorate the purchase of a rural airport 90 years ago.
